wstrzalka <wstrzalka@gmail.com> writes:
> archive_timeout is used for WAL shipping to standby server in my case
> (are there any other reasons?), but WAL is switched by the timeout
> even if there are no changes on the server.

This is intentional.  Some people consider the arrival of a new WAL file
to be a good heartbeat monitor, and they want to see one go by every
so many seconds whether the database is busy or not.
